Hyaluronic acid naturally occurs in the skin and connective tissue. It is a non-animal based substance that reduces the signs of aging and rejuvenates the skin by providing elasticity and fullness.

Juvederm and Restylane can be used separately or in conjunction with other facial fillers to either target portions of the face or the entire face. Juvederm and Restylane are used in a facial rejuvenation treatment called liquid facelift. Both Juvederm and Restylane are safe for use alone or with other facial fillers for a dramatically enhanced appearance.

Restylane can be used to treat:

  • The folds around your nose
  • The fine lines around your mouth
  • The crows feet near the eyes

Juvederm can be used to treat:

  • Facial wrinkles above your lips
  • Wrinkles and folds around the corners of your mouth
  • Smile lines around your nose and mouth
